To the Board: As I transfer oversight to Director Halvern, please note the Merrowvale Components contract expires at quarter-end. Pricing terms were renegotiated twice under my tenure; the current draft includes a volume rebate and a two-year stability clause. Legal at our Arden Cross office has reviewed all schedules. Director Halvern should prioritise the indemnity language before signature. Full correspondence is archived in the renewal file. The strategic context for this renewal is summarised below.

board note of tagug-hahag: Praionax Logistics is in early talks to buy Julaxek Group for about $36.3 million. The Julmir launch date is March 1, and nothing goes to the press before then.

### Bulk edits in the Ledgerow admin table

When someone selects 4,000 rows and hits "apply," we don't fire 4,000 updates — we chunk them through the Quillbatch worker and commit per chunk. If you're on call and the queue backs up, the usual culprit is chunk size, not worker count; bumping workers just moves the contention to the database. Partial failures roll back the chunk, not the whole edit, so reruns are safe. Here are the knobs you'll actually touch.

limits module of bahap-yaweg:
BUDGETS = {
    "praion": 741,
    "istax": 629,
    "holdor": 926,
    "ulaion": 219,
    "gorwyn": 412,
}

The Stormline fan-out service no longer broadcasts weather alerts to every regional queue by default. After the Kettering Plains incident flooded downstream consumers, we switched the default dispatch mode from `broadcast` to `zoned`, so alerts only fan out to queues subscribed to the affected county codes. Retry backoff also doubled from 5s to 10s to reduce thundering-herd reconnects. Maintainers upgrading from 2.7.x should verify subscriber zone mappings before deploy. The defaults now shipped with the service are as follows.

settings of fahag-haduf:
[ulaox]
port = 8443
region = south-2
host = ulaox.lumiccorp.internal
timeout_ms = 500
retries = 8